The Executive Assistant to the Mayor of Sauk Village serves as a trusted administrative and strategic support professional responsible for facilitating efficient daily operations of the Mayor's office. This role provides high\-level support including scheduling, communications, document management, and coordination with internal departments, elected officials, and community stakeholders. The ideal candidate is proactive, highly organized, and capable of maintaining confidentiality while managing a fast\-paced and dynamic office.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ities
\- Serve as the primary point of contact for the Mayor's Office, managing internal and external communications with professionalism and discretion.
\- Maintain the Mayor's calendar, coordinate meetings, briefings, events, and travel logistics.
\- Draft, edit, and proofread correspondence, reports, speeches, and public statements.
\- Prepare agendas and materials for meetings and public appearances; attend meetings and take minutes when required.
\- Monitor and prioritize incoming requests, inquiries, and concerns from residents, businesses, and officials.
\- Liaise with Village departments to support interdepartmental coordination and ensure timely follow\-up on issues and initiatives.
\- Assist with research, policy analysis, and project tracking to support strategic planning and decision\-making.
\- Maintain organized filing systems for records, contracts, and sensitive materials in compliance with FOIA and local government standards.
\- Coordinate with the Village Clerk and Board of Trustees on matters of governance, meeting schedules, and documentation.
\- Represent the Mayor's Office at meetings or events when delegated.
